Inventor Heimlich maneuver saves woman
- Dr Henry Heimlich, inventor of the famous Heimlich maneuver, with his famous invention saved the life of a 87-year-old woman. It was only the second time the 96-year-old doctor applied his famous grip.
Doctor Heimlich sat in a restaurant in nursing Deupree House in the US city Cincinnati, when the 87-year-old woman choked on a piece of hamburger. The doctor showed why his famous grip is so effective. 'It's fanbtastisch that I still am able to save lives,' Heimlich beamed in the Cincinnati Inquirer.
His son is very proud of his father. 'Just the fact that a 96-year-old man is this still that a sensation,' said son Phil Heimlich. Dr Heimlich, who technique invented in the 70s, keeps himself fit by swimming and walking daily.
